摘要
为解决某研究所排放废气中NOx超标的问题,试验比较了碱液、氨水和碱性高锰酸钾溶液3种吸收液对氮氧化物的去除效果,选用碱性高锰酸钾溶液湿法脱硝法进行废气处理。设计了一套脱氮装置系统,脱氮装置系统的运转实践表明,废气中NOx去除率达到80%以上。本文研究可为其他相关企业的废气处理提供借鉴。
The aim of this paper is to introduce the authors' newly developed method in treating waste gas with over - standard NOx content. Comparing the absorption effect of liquors of alkali liquor, ammonia and liquor potassii pennanganatis, it is found that good effect and reasonable cost can be achieved by treating the absorption liquor waste gas with NOx. Then, a series of measures for treating such gas with NOx has been designed and practiced based on the existing environmental protection measures, When carrying out measures of waste gas treatment for a long time, it was found that the above said treating process of NOx proves to be effective for the industrial purpose. The absorption rate can be raised as high as over 80% NOx, which can meet the environmental standards both of the district and the state, Thus the research result of the paper can be taken as a reference to treating the waste gas for the departments concerned.
